file-type

探索VB开发的公共汽车查询系统功能与应用

5星 · 超过95%的资源 | 下载需积分: 13 | 177KB | 更新于2025-06-24 | 148 浏览量 | 11 下载量 举报 收藏
download 立即下载
由于提供的信息量有限,关于“VB公共汽车查询系统”的详细知识点需要基于VB(Visual Basic)编程语言在开发公共汽车查询系统方面的常见知识点进行阐述。以下是可能涉及的详细知识点: 1. Visual Basic编程基础:Visual Basic是一种广泛使用的编程语言,由微软公司推出。它是初学者友好的语言,通常被用于快速开发Windows应用程序。VB使用事件驱动编程范式和基于对象的设计。 2. 公共汽车查询系统的功能和目标:一个公共汽车查询系统旨在帮助用户查找关于公交路线、时刻表、站点、票价以及其他相关信息的系统。系统需要提供清晰的用户界面,方便用户输入查询条件(如起始站和终点站)并快速获取查询结果。 3. 界面设计:在VB中,开发者可以使用Windows Forms来创建图形用户界面(GUI)。设计应直观易用,包括输入框、按钮和结果展示区域。常用的控件可能包括TextBox(文本框)、ComboBox(下拉列表)、Button(按钮)等。 4. 数据库连接和管理:为了存储和检索有关公共汽车路线和时刻表的数据,公共汽车查询系统将需要数据库支持。常见的选择可能是Microsoft SQL Server或者Microsoft Access。VB通过ADO(ActiveX Data Objects)可以实现对数据库的连接和操作。 5. 路由和路径查找算法:公共汽车查询系统的核心功能之一是提供有效的路径查找算法。开发者可能会使用图论中的算法如Dijkstra算法或者A*算法来计算最短路径。 6. 实时数据集成:高级的公共汽车查询系统可能会集成实时数据,如车辆定位和预计到站时间。这通常需要与外部数据源(如公交公司的API)的接口集成。 7. 系统测试:开发完成后,对系统进行彻底的测试是必须的,以确保它能够稳定运行并且准确无误地提供查询结果。测试过程可能包括单元测试、集成测试和用户验收测试。 8. 用户体验优化:为了提升用户体验,可能需要对查询系统进行性能优化,比如减少查询的响应时间,优化数据库查询效率,以及增加错误处理和用户友好的提示信息。 9. 代码优化和重构:在开发过程中,对代码的优化和重构是保证软件质量的重要环节。开发者需要确保代码的可读性和可维护性,以及后期的扩展性。 10. 发布和部署:最终,公共汽车查询系统需要被发布和部署到用户的设备上。VB通常允许编译成可执行文件(.exe),可以直接分发给用户。 针对给定文件的标题、描述、标签和文件名称列表,上述知识点覆盖了从基础的VB编程概念到公共汽车查询系统实现的具体技术点,为构建这样一个系统提供了全面的技术框架和方法论。

相关推荐

mtd527
  • 粉丝: 1
上传资源 快速赚钱